On Sunday, a tragic accident in Kabirdham district of Chhattisgarh resulted in the deaths of five individuals, including three women and a minor girl, following a collision between a sports utility vehicle (SUV) and a truck. Authorities reported that five others sustained injuries in the incident.
A senior police official revealed that the victims were originally from West Bengal and were en route to Bilaspur to catch a train to Kolkata after visiting the Kanha National Park in the neighboring state of Madhya Pradesh.
The collision occurred around 4:30 PM near the village of Akalgharia in the Chhilfi police station area, where the SUV, a Bolero, collided with the truck. It was noted that there were ten people in the Bolero, including the driver.
According to police reports, three women, one man, and a minor girl died at the scene, while five others were injured. The injured included two girls who were admitted to the district hospital in Kawardha, and one male victim was taken to the Bodla community health center. Additionally, two individuals with severe injuries were transported to a hospital in Raipur.
